A truck is what the Henganofi secondary school needs next year.

Principal Hunten Humave announced this at the school’s 18th grade 12 graduation ceremony last Friday.

“I join them to joke about the bus as well, but deep inside I do not feel comfortable.

“It is a shame to the district.

“Please, chip in your contribution when I call to help us buy a school truck for the school.

“Henganofi secondary is a boarding school and our children are attending this school.

“We only hope that it will not break down on the road.”
